Report on physical education in McGill University (1892-1894)
Description:
A copy of the first page of an eight page report titled "Report on physical education in McGill University" by Robert T. McKenzie. This is the only page in the collection. In Physical Education (1892) edited by James Naismith and Luther Halsey Gulick, reviews this report saying "this report shows the relation of physical training to health, strength, scholarship, morals, in a most terse straightforward and satisfactory way." Robert T. McKenzie was the room mate of Dr. James Naismith while attending McGill University 1883-1888. He wrote "Reminiscences of James Naismith" which details his experiences with Dr. James Naismith. Dr. McKenzie gives a unique account of how Naismith impacted his life. As the best man for Naismith’s wedding, McKenzie is able to share insight from a personal perspective. This item has been digitized under ms506-01-14-001.
